In collaboration with paper flower designer, Kristina Sørensen from Labdecor, we are ready with yet another collection of PAPER FLOWERS. The collection consists of 7 new flowers in crepe paper in 14 different colours. In addition to Palm, this collection covers the flowers Ice Poppy, Pampas, Morning Glory, Grand Dahlia, and Clematis. This flower is made of solid-dyed crepe paper and mounted on a long, flexible green stalk. You can easily shape the stalk in any which way you wish to achieve the shape and length you desire. As the name suggests, Palm is inspired by the popular palm leaves, this variant is in orchra, but it is also available in a sand-colored version. Use the paper flowers individually or combine them as bouquets. You can use your paper flowers in the same way you would use your natural flower. The difference is that your paper flower will last forever and does not need water. If you choose to combine your paper flower with natural flowers, you should remember to protect the part of the flower that is in water. Crepe paper flowers are beautiful as part of your own styling and perfect as a gift for your loved ones. In addition to the decorative properties of paper flowers, they are both versatile and long-lasting. We have gathered some inspiration should you want to use the paper flowers in different ways- either in your decoration, as part of your table setting or as accessories. Feel like a change? The flowers can be reused in new creative projects. Palm is one of our largest flowers within the collection and can be used as wall decorations. You can either hang it up individually or as part of your gallery wall. The paper flowers from Studio About are handmade and gently folded into a small box. When you receive the flower, you need to unfold the leaves yourself. You can choose whether the flower should be completely open or more closed. The crepe paper is easy to shape and if you gently rub a thumb into a leaf, you can add a light curve to the leaf. By doing so, you can give your flowers a personal look and they will be livelier and truer to nature.
